使用谷歌浏览器的开发者工具进行调试
在现代网页开发中,调试是一个不可或缺的环节。随着技术的不断发展,调试工具也变得愈发强大和智能。其中,谷歌浏览器(Google Chrome)提供的开发者工具(DevTools)是开发者们常用的调试工具之一。本文将介绍如何高效地使用谷歌浏览器的开发者工具进行调试,以提升您的开发效率。
一、打开开发者工具
打开谷歌浏览器后,您可以通过几种简便的方法来开启开发者工具:
1. 右键单击页面上的任意位置,选择“检查”或“检查元素”。
2. 使用快捷键:Windows下按F12或Ctrl+Shift+I,Mac下按Cmd+Option+I。
3. 从浏览器菜单中选择“更多工具” > “开发者工具”。
一旦打开,您将看到包含多个面板的开发者工具界面,其中最常用的包括“元素”、“控制台”、“网络”和“源代码”。
二、使用元素面板
元素面板允许您查看和编辑页面的HTML和CSS结构。您可以:
1. 实时修改HTML标签和属性,观察更改的实时效果。
2. 选中任意元素,查看其相关的CSS样式,甚至可以直接修改这些样式,以便快速尝试不同的设计。
3. 使用“计算”功能查看元素的具体计算样式,这对于理解布局问题非常有帮助。
三、调试JavaScript代码
在现代网站中,JavaScript代码是一项核心技术。通过开发者工具调试JavaScript代码,您可以:
1. 在源代码面板中查看JavaScript文件,设置断点以逐行执行代码,观察变量的变化,并查找错误。
2. 使用控制台面板,您可以直接输入JavaScript代码并执行,这对于测试小段代码非常有用。
3. 监控网络请求和响应,排查因网络问题导致的错误。
四、分析网络请求
网络面板是开发者工具中非常重要的部分。它提供了对所有网络请求的实时监控,包括图片、脚本、样式表等。您可以:
1. 查看每个请求的状态码,响应时间和负载大小,以帮助优化页面性能。
2. 监控API请求,确保前后端交互正常。
3. 过滤不同类型的请求,帮助快速定位问题。
五、性能分析和优化
为了提高网页的性能,开发者工具还提供了一系列性能分析工具。您可以:
1. 使用“性能”面板,记录页面的加载时间,分析各种资源的开销。
2. 检查页面的生命周期,识别性能瓶颈。
3. 通过“审查器”功能,分析CSS样式的使用情况,清理无用的样式,减少页面的加载时间。
六、移动设备模拟
对于响应式设计,开发者工具提供了优秀的移动设备模拟功能。您可以:
1. 切换不同的设备视图,测试页面在各种屏幕尺寸下的表现。
2. 模拟触控事件,检查移动端的交互体验。
3. 更改网络条件,测试在不同带宽下的加载情况。
总结
谷歌浏览器的开发者工具是每位网页开发者不可或缺的好帮手。通过熟练掌握开发者工具,您可以更高效地排查和修复问题,优化网站性能,提升用户体验。无论您是初学者还是资深开发者,深入了解这些功能将帮助您在开发过程中事半功倍。希望通过本文的介绍,您能够更好地利用上述工具,提升您的网页开发能力。